Transaction 586707e25f5f0899b2bf5399ccfe2d812dbddb182d7ae6ab11e9dba16d7f6914

1 Input
2 Outputs
  • 586707e25f5f0899b2bf5399ccfe2d812dbddb182d7ae6ab11e9dba16d7f6914:0
  • value  622490
    address  3J1mkXcjySeTWgvtV866werXbDDqGy6zVG
  • 586707e25f5f0899b2bf5399ccfe2d812dbddb182d7ae6ab11e9dba16d7f6914:1
  • value  1502824
    address  1JdsehqQbBSuqL2zQnXG65G2vkefAR7AqR